Job Responsibilities- Develop and implement strategic sales plans to achieve assigned targets and increase market share for the J&J Med Tech business.
- Build, develop, and maintain strong professional relationships with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s) and key partners, including surgeons, urologists, OB/GYNs, ENT specialists, pharmacists, biomedical engineers, and procurement teams, to drive product adoption and sustainable revenue growth.
- Effectively communicate with healthcare professionals by demonstrating strong knowledge of the J&J Med Tech product portfolio and relevant surgical procedures to support sales and clinical discussions.
- Identify new business opportunities, monitor industry trends and competitor activities, and formulate strategies to expand market presence and penetration.
- Ensure full compliance with healthcare regulations, company policies, and ethical standards in all sales and marketing activities.
- Apply CRM (Customer Relationship Management) systems to manage customer interactions, track sales activities, and analyze data to optimize sales performance.
- Perform data analysis using tools such as pivot tables to generate sales reports, forecasts, and actionable insights to support strategic decision‑making.
- Collaborate closely with cross‑functional teams, including marketing and other internal partners, to ensure effective execution of sales plans, promotional campaigns, educational programs, and product launches.
- Bachelor’s degree from a reputable institution is preferred.
- Based in Padang, West Sumatera, Indonesia.
- Proven track record of sales success, preferably in the healthcare or medical device industry, particularly within surgical specialties such as General Surgery, Obstetrics & Gynaecology, Urology, and ENT.
- Strong commun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build trust, influence key decision‑makers, and manage long‑term professional relationships.
- Solid understanding of healthcare compliance regulations and ethical business practices, with a strong commitment to integrity and compliance.
- Proficient in CRM systems, pivot table analysis, and sales reporting tools, with the ability to demonstrate technology to improve sales effectiveness and customer engagement.
-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ively with cross‑functional teams, including marketing, supply chain, market access, medical affairs, and healthcare compliance, to achieve organizational objectives.
- Good knowledge of medical devices and surgical procedures, with a strong interest in keeping up with industry trends and technological advancements.
- Willingness to travel extensively within the assigned territory and adapt to dynamic market conditions and evolving customer needs.
